- Abstract: In this paper, the problem of exponential stability analysis for switched neutral systems with mixed time-delays and nonlinear perturbations based on descriptor system approach is addressed. Delay-dependent exponential stability results are derived in terms of linear matrix inequalities based on piecewise descriptor type Lyapunov–Krasovskii functional. Average dwell time approach is used to analyze switched neutral systems. In addition convex combination, delay decomposition and free-weighting matrix approaches have been employed to derive less conservative results. Further, numerical examples are illustrated to demonstrate the effectiveness and less conservativeness of the derived theoretical results.
